Appropriate Preposition:

  • Rejoice in ( আনন্দ করা ) Every one rejoiced in her success.
  • Burst into ( ভেঙ্গে পড়া ) He burst into tears at the sad news
  • Lacking in ( অভাব আছে এমন ) He is lacking in courage.
  • Object to ( আপত্তি করা ) He objected to my proposal.
  • Encroach on ( অনধিকার প্রবেশ করা ) Do not encroach on my land.
  • Persist in ( লেগে থাকা ) He persisted in disturbing me.

Idioms:

  • Far and wide ( সর্বত্র ) His fame as a scholar spread far and wide
  • At stake ( বিপন্ন ) His life is at stake now.
  • Red tape ( লাল ফিতার বাঁধন ; আমলাতান্ত্রিকতা ) Red tapism causes delay in official work.
  • Cats and dogs ( মূষল ধারে ) It was raining cats and dogs.
  • blue blood ( অভিজাত বংশের রক্ত বহনকারী )
  • Weal and woe ( সুখ-দুঃখ ) Human life is full of weal and woe.
